  Audition Monologues: Power Pieces for Kids and Teens

Audition Monologues:  Power Pieces for Kids and Teens is a collection of Comedic and Dramatic one-minute monologues for males and females from the ages of 4 to 17 years old.  Because they are written in first person, the actor is able to actually become the character in present moment and project in the most effective way.  The comedic pieces are funny and entertaining, and the dramatic pieces are true to life, and yet, also send positive messages.

What's Inside

Page 9, Dating Again - Comedy/Teen Female
She watches her mother enter the dating world.  Why does she have to like the short, goofy, bald guy best?

Page 14, Chester – Comedy/Child Male/Female
Bathing a cat should be left to the professionals.  However, he/she thinks they have come up with the best way to bathe a cat.

Page 24, His Only Chance – Comedy/Teen Male
At some point in our lives, we just have to go for it.  This time, he wishes he hadn’t.

Page 38, The Grieving Alcoholic – Drama/Teen Male/Female
His/her father cannot find it within himself to overcome the death of his wife.  His father drinks to ease the pain, but now, it has become out of hand.

Page 39, Don’t Leave – Drama/Child Male/Female
He/she begs her father not to leave.

Page 46, Always in My Heart – Drama/Child Female
She comes from a very poor family.   Her parents have decided to give their unborn baby up for adoption, but she can’t understand why.

Page 52, Dying Wish – Drama/Teen Male
He describes his battle with cancer and has one final wish.
